For $400 its a good deal on a 10 , just be cautious about your payload on that Az EQ mount
My 8 f5 with camera , guide scope , mini auto focuser , finder , dew heaters and cables weighs in at nearly 14kg on my EQ6-R mount which is just about its limit for sub arc sec guiding. My EQ6-R has a total payload rating of 20kg ( AP rating of recommended 65% which is 13 to 14 kg )
The 10 with bells and whistles would be up around 17 or 18kg ??
Just a heads up
Payload weight and good balancing is paramount for good guiding and obviously chasing after faint fuzzies
Cloudy Nights has some good posts on 8 and 10 newts for AP
I was originally going for a 10 but chose the 8 and glad I did , the 10 is a big beast on a tripod mount , ok if on a fixed pier
